H3: Overflow of Seasonal Items and Wardrobe
In Malaysia, homes often get crowded with festive clothing, traditional outfits, and sports gear. From Hari Raya baju kurung and kebaya, Chinese New Year cheongsam, to Deepavali sarees, these items are worn only a few times a year yet take up valuable wardrobe space. Add sports gear like badminton racquets, hiking equipment, or golf sets, and your home can feel cramped quickly.
With Malaysia’s hot and humid climate, fabrics and equipment are at risk of mould, pests, and moisture damage. Placing them in climate-controlled self storage ensures your festive outfits and gear remain fresh and ready whenever you need them.
H4: Benefits of Storing Seasonal Items
- Keep wardrobes neat and easy to manage year-round
- Protect fabrics and sports gear from humidity, mould, and insects
- Free up room at home without parting with important belongings

H3: Categorize Everything, Keep It Organised
A well-organised storage unit works like an extension of your home. Group belongings by type such as seasonal clothes, holiday décor, or sports gear. This way, you will always know where to find them.
This system saves time when swapping items in and out. For instance, you can rotate seasonal wardrobes or festive decorations smoothly without rummaging through unrelated boxes. And if you need even more tips to organise your things, here are some you can use:
H4: Simple Tips to Keep Things Organised
- Use clear containers for visibility
- Label on multiple sides
- Keep a simple digital inventory on your phone
